Huawei Japan held a new product launch on the 2nd and announced the SIM-free smartphone "HUAWEI nova 3", the smart watch "HUAWEI Band 3 Pro", and the Android tablet "HUAWEI MediaPad T5".

Huawei Japan Device President Mr. Wu Bo took the stage and said, "Finally, we have surpassed Apple to become the second largest in the world. In addition, annual shipments have exceeded 100 million units. This is for consumers. It's because the Huawei brand has been recognized."

Huawei Japan Device President Wu Bo

In Japan, the HUAWEI P20 series took the top spot among Android smartphones four months after its release, Huawei ranked first among SIM fleece smartphones, and ranked first among Android tablets, which is very strong.

Brand for young people and women "HUAWEI nova 3"

Regarding the "nova" series announced this time, "It is a terminal targeted at young people, women, and people who value fashion," Mr. Wuha said. . The latest "HUAWEI nova 3" has a 6.3-inch (1080 x 2340 dots) display, adopts the company's high-end chipset Kirin 970 for SoC, and has 4GB of memory, even though it is 54,800 yen (excluding tax) in the middle range. , Built-in storage 128GB, specs no longer inferior to the flagship.

Next was the wearable device "HUAWEI Band 3 Pro". Equipped with a 0.95-inch organic EL touch screen, it can display up to 35 characters, and weighs 25g, so you can wear it for 24 hours without worrying about it. It is water resistant to 5 ATM, so you can wear it while taking a shower or entering the pool.

Built-in GPS with low power consumption and can operate continuously for 7 hours. Multi-sport compatible, you can also share data with your friends. In addition to exercise, you can also check your sleep status.

The price is 11,800 yen (excluding tax), pre-orders have already started and will be released on the 19th.

Affordable LTE version! "HUAWEI MediaPad T5"

Finally, the Android tablet "HUAWEI MediaPad T5" has appeared. 10.1 type (1200 x 1920 dots) display, SoC Kirin 659, memory 2GB, internal storage 16GB (microSD supports up to 256GB).

Huawei's unique acoustic technology "histen" has been introduced, and stereo speakers have been installed, making it possible to enjoy more realistic images. In addition, histen is said to be a technology comparable to Dolby. In addition, blue light cut mode and kids mode are installed.

Only this tablet is already on sale, the Wi-Fi model is 22,800 yen and the LTE model is 26,800 yen (both tax excluded). It can be said that it is a bargain that the LTE model is less than 30,000 yen.

In addition, Huawei's own app store "HUAWEI APP Gallery" will be opened to fully support Japanese app developers, and a Huawei shop will be opened at the Bic Camera Shinjuku East Exit store on the 5th. It was also announced that the number of Huawei repair bases will be increased.

In an interview after the presentation, Mr. Wu said, "The difference between the P series and the nova series is the target group. The nova series is aimed at young people and is casual. People who are particular about cameras should choose the P series with Leica lenses. I think," he emphasized that P and nova are used by different people. Also, this time it supports multi-carrier, but au VoLTE is supported by update. Regarding this point, he said, "I have to test the connection of au's network."

In the future, Mr. Wu would like to release mobile wallets and terminals with good cost performance that are waterproof and dustproof.
